Macbook pro m1 13" battery life by [deleted] in macbookpro

[–]onefunrunner 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I am nearing 2 years owning the M1 MBP 2020. I turned on “Low Power Mode” immediately after getting it. On the first few weeks (brand new), it could handle 2-2.5 light days without charge, so about 40% each day (I average between 5-7 hours SOT). On light days, my usage is mostly coding, web surfing, some video calls, note-taking, reading. It was excellent.

Now, after 300 cycles, my battery health has degraded to 88%, so the same usage (5-7 hours SOT) drains about 60% (so maybe 1.5-2 days worth). I charge every day this past few months compared to every two days. It’s still good, but not as good as it was before.

My MBP is about 600 days old. I have 300 cycles, so about 1 cycle every 2 days after two years.

First year: 1 cycle every 2-2.5 days. Second year: 1 cycle every 1.5-2 days.

What can I expect from Samsung S22 Ultra after using iPhone 7 for years? by A-CuriousGuy in samsung

[–]onefunrunner 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I just switched from iPhone 7 to the regular S23 last week. I can’t speak for the S22 series, but my S23 has much better display than the LCD in my 7 (also resolution, brightness), much better battery (at least twice the SOT of my 7), superior speed and smoothness (8G2, UFS4, OneUI 5.1), much better camera, much better connectivity, and of course customizability.

IMO The only thing the 7 is better is its fingerprint sensor in its home button. The ultrasonic sensor on the S23 is great, but once in a while, it would not read my finger and I had to manually unlock it. I used a tempered glass on it.
